The stripers moved thoughout the day between 20-60 feet. A few weeks back I was getting bit on the fall. This week was different. It seemed 90% of our bites came when you would let your bait fall to the depth the stripers were at on your electronics. You would then stop your bait, then shake a few times, stop then reel bait up a foot, stop, then repeat. It usually only took a few times of this before your bait would get thumped hard like a jig. I know a lot of guys out there have been anchoring up, but for us we have more success following the school around with the trolling motor while using your electronics.
